Yves SIMARD was born 16 April 1828 in Baie-Saint-Paul, Lower Canada

Yves SIMARD was the child of Henri SIMARD   and   Helene TREMBLAY and the grandchild of: (paternal)  Olivier SIMARD and Perpetue SIMARD (maternal)  Augustin TREMBLAY and Josephe-Madeleine ALLARD

Yves SIMARD died 7 April 1913 in St-Grégoire, Montmorency, Quebec, Canada.

Did You Know? Québec Généalogie - Over time, Québec has gone through a series of name changes
From its inception in the early 1600s until 1760, it was called Canada, New France.
1760 to 1763, it was simply Canada
1763 to 1791 - Province of Québec
1791 to 1867 - Lower Canada
1867 to present - Québec, Canada.
